Future Players In JV

Two boys at Pahrump Valley High School strive to be a part of the JV boys basketball team.

Two determined boys are going to try their hardest to secure their own spot in JV boys basketball at Pahrump Valley High School and turn it into a career. Will try to be the best and get better at basketball.

The first of these hardworking students, we have a young enthusiastic, and determined student Jesus Rios. Practicing since he was eight years old and practicing a lot he strives to play basketball here at the high school. Always practicing he even goes to an open gym where he does various drills to further improve himself. When he is not at an open gym he likes to practice basketball in his yard or sometimes with friends. If he gets on the team, he would like to play the position of power forward. Always finding it fun, he wants to get a great job from a basketball career and he is very confident that his hard work will pay off in the end. In addition to wanting to make it a career, he would like to go to UCLA College to help hone his skills and his career in the art of basketball. 

The second of these students is 14-year-old Corban Hadland who also goes to Pahrump Valley High School. Ever since he was five years old he has played basketball and strives to be the best there ever was in basketball. He has found it fun and entertaining to play ever since he was a child. He practices every day at his house or at a park to help better himself in playing basketball. Also if he gets in his position he would want to have the role of the point guard. When interviewing him Hadland said “I would like to go to a college that offers me a scholarship for basketball so I can go into the acting career”  

Therefore two young students of Pahrump Valley High School are going to try their hardest to get into the JV boys basketball team in which they are going to hone and practice their skills to get better and have great careers. So if you see them in the halls give them the big high five and wish them good luck in getting into the team.
